Proteus是英國Labcenter electronics公司開發的電路分析與實物仿真軟件。
ISIS——智能原理圖輸入系統,系統設計與仿真的基本平臺。
ARES ——高級PCB布線編輯軟件。
在Proteus中, 從原理圖設計、單片機編程、系統仿真到PCB設計一氣呵成。真正實現了從概念到產品的完整設計。
使用Proteus進行單片機系統設計仿真的主要步驟:
(1)新建設計文件。
(2)選取元件,并加入元件列表區。
(3)將元件擺放到圖形編輯窗口。
(4)放置電源、地線。
(5)布線。
(6)加載目標程序代碼。
(7)運行仿真。
(1)新建設計文件
選擇File|New Design..,
----彈出Creat New Design對話框
選擇DEFAULT選項
OK。
(2)選取元件,并加入元件列表區
前提:“元件模式”按鈕,使其在選中狀態。
單擊Pick device按鈕
-----打開選擇元件(Pick device)對話框。
常用的元件選取方法:
1.根據元件名稱選擇元件。
2.根據元件的類別從目錄中選取元件。
(3)將元件放置到圖形編輯窗口
單擊“元件列表區”中的某一元件,在編輯窗口的合適位置單擊左鍵就可將該元件放入
選擇元件:左鍵單擊,呈現紅色為選中狀態
移動元件:按住鼠標左鍵拖動。
刪除元件:鼠標右鍵雙擊。或者選中元件后按Delete鍵。
放置多個相同元件:在編輯區內,當光標以筆狀顯示時,在編輯區內任意位置左鍵單擊。
取消放置元件:按ESC鍵。
(4)放置地線、電源線等
單擊按鈕 進入終端模式(Terminals Mode)。
終端:
INPUT(輸入端子)
OUTPUT(輸出端子)
POWER(電源)
GROUND(地)
BUS(總線)
編輯電源電壓值:
編輯區內選擇電源符號,右鍵單擊,選擇Edit Properties,在對話框中輸入“+5V”,電源電壓可設置為+5V:
(5)布線:元件引腳端點處的紅色框相連。
注意:
線會自動拐直角彎。在需要拐彎處單擊可自定連線路徑。
刪除連線:右鍵雙擊;或右鍵單擊連線后,在快捷菜單中選擇Delete Wire選項。
當刪除某元件時,與元件相連的線也會被默認刪除。
移動元件時,與其連接的導線會自動跟隨改變路徑和位置。
如果想放棄畫線,可以使用右鍵單擊或者按下ESC鍵。
當連線至目標位置,系統會自動放置節點
添加節點方法:單擊繪圖工具欄的節點放置(Junction Dot Mode)按鈕,在目標位置左鍵單擊。
(6)加載目標程序代碼
右鍵單擊編輯窗口中的AT89C51,在彈出的快捷菜單中選擇Edit Properties選項。
Program File項:添加程序代碼
PCB Package項:修改 PCB封裝形式。
Clock Frequency項:修改時鐘頻率。
(7)運行程序
完成上述步驟后,單擊運行按鈕開始仿真。
|